- Biographical Text
- Brothers Robert and I.B. Dobson began a large agribusiness with 100 acres each given to them by their father. The Dobson brothers also owned a fertilizer company and operated a cotton gin. The next generation-Leonard, Roy, Clyde, Connie, and Lawrence-continued the operation, increasing its size. Clyde Dobson was well known for his peach orchards near Greer.
